FYI here's what you need to know in order to use. "...using the system disc it does go to the dashboard when you open it up. that is correct as the disc is disabling the security check, all you gotta do is put in your game and push the start aplication button, however check to see if you have either a third party(games not published by sega) or first party disc(games published by sega, as discs will boot those games. For example. if you want to play burning rangers, then you have to use a first party disc since the game is published by sega, however if you wanted to play marvel vs street fighter you would use a third party system disc since it is published by capcom..." Courtesy of assemblergames.com forum |
